The cost of MBBS in Uzbekistan varies by university, but on average:

  • Tuition Fees: ₹2.5-4.5 Lakhs per year
  • Hostel & Living Expenses: ₹8,000-₹12,000 per month
  • Total MBBS Cost in Uzbekistan: ₹12-25 Lakhs for the full course

Yes! Some medical universities in Uzbekistan accept Indian students without NEET. However, NEET is mandatory for those who wish to return and practice in India after completing their degree. Without NEET, students can still pursue MBBS in Uzbekistan and explore career opportunities in other countries. It’s important to check university-specific requirements before applying.

Applying for MBBS in Uzbekistan is a straightforward process. Follow these steps:

  • Check Eligibility – Minimum 50% marks in PCB (40% for reserved categories).
  • Choose a University – Select from NMC & WHO-recognized universities in Uzbekistan.
  • Submit Application – Fill out the admission form and submit necessary documents.
  • Receive Admission Letter – Get confirmation from the university.
  • Apply for a Student Visa – Submit your passport and visa application.
  • Fly to Uzbekistan – Start your medical education at a top university!
